Great Smoky Mountains National Park straddles the border between North Carolina and Tennessee. The sprawling landscape encompasses lush forests and an abundance of wildflowers that bloom year-round. Streams, rivers and waterfalls appear along hiking routes that include a segment of the Appalachian Trail. An observation tower tops Clingmans Dome, the highest peak, offering scenic views of the mist-covered mountains.

Harrah's Cherokee Casino Resort . A casino and hotel on the Qualla Boundary in Cherokee, North Carolina. It is owned by the Eastern Band of Cherokee Indians and operated by Caesars Entertainment.

Cherokee . Has many attractions for the family, like the Oconaluftee Indian Village, Santa's Land Fun Park & Zoo, Mingo Falls and Harrah's casino.

Asheville . Located in North Carolina’s Blue Ridge Mountains. It’s known for a vibrant arts scene and historic architecture, including the dome-topped Basilica of Saint Lawrence. 

Bryson City . Laid-back and non-touristy. Enjoy the sights and sounds of the Great Smoky Mountains on a scenic train ride through the Nantahala Gorge.

Gatlinburg . This mountain town in eastern Tennessee, has many key attractions to offer, including the 407-ft. Space Needle observation tower and Sky Lift.
